A disclosure lead has a clean draft of an ESRS climate narrative, written in twenty seconds by an AI, and it reads beautifully. Then she changes one thing about how she prompts the model. She stops asking it to write the disclosure, and starts asking it to review the disclosure the way the assurance partner will. The fluent paragraph comes back covered in the model's own red ink: three claims with no evidence, one number that cannot be traced, and a target the company never actually set. Same model. Different persona. The second one did her job for her.

The Reader You Should Be Writing For

Every sentence in a sustainability disclosure has two readers. The first is the public: investors, customers, NGOs, the people the report is nominally for. The second reader is the one who decides whether the first reader ever sees a clean opinion: the external assurer, the auditor running a limited or reasonable assurance engagement who reads every number and every claim and asks, line by line, whether the file supports it. With 73% of large global companies now obtaining external assurance on at least some sustainability disclosures, the assurer is not a hypothetical. The assurer is the gatekeeper, and the assurer reads everything.

Here is the mistake almost everyone makes with AI in disclosure. They prompt the model to write for the first reader. "Draft an ESRS narrative on our climate transition plan." The model obliges, and it is very good at writing for the public: confident, smooth, persuasive. That is exactly the problem. A model optimised to sound convincing to a general reader produces prose that glides over the questions the second reader will stop on. It writes "we have significantly reduced emissions" because that reads well, not because a measured, traced, comparable figure supports it.

Persona engineering is the technique of changing who the model is reasoning as. Instead of letting it default to a fluent drafter writing for the public, you instruct it to reason as the assurer who will read the file. You turn the model into a pre-assurance reviewer. The same model that wrote the soft claim can, given the assurer's persona, find the soft claim, because the persona changes what it is looking for. It stops trying to be convincing and starts trying to be unconvinced.

Notice why this is not the same as asking the model to "double-check" its work. A model asked to check its own draft, still wearing the drafter's persona, tends to confirm what it wrote, because its objective has not changed: it is still trying to produce a good disclosure, and a good disclosure looks finished. The shift that matters is adversarial. The reviewer must want a different outcome from the writer. An assurer is not trying to help you publish; an assurer is trying to find the thing that should stop you publishing. By installing that opposing motivation, you get a genuine second opinion instead of a flattering echo. The cheapest way to find the claim that fails assurance is to ask a reader whose entire job is to find it, and the assurer persona is how you summon that reader on demand.

Three Questions the Assurer Always Asks

To make a model reason like an assurer, you have to know how an assurer actually reasons, and it reduces to a small set of relentless questions. An assurer is professionally skeptical: their default is not to believe a claim until the evidence compels it. Three questions carry most of the weight, and they are the spine of the persona you will build.

Would this survive limited assurance?

This is the framing question. Limited assurance, the most common level today, is a "nothing came to our attention" conclusion: the assurer performs procedures sufficient to say they found nothing suggesting the disclosure is materially misstated. It is a lower bar than reasonable assurance, but it is still a bar, and it still means someone tested your claims. Asking "would this survive limited assurance" forces the model to read each statement as something that will be tested, not merely published. A claim that would draw a question, a request for evidence, or a qualification does not survive, and the model flags it.

What evidence supports this?

This is the demand that breaks soft claims. For every figure and every assertion, the assurer asks what in the file supports it, and "the AI estimated it" is not evidence, nor is "it is generally true," nor is "it reads well." A measured emission figure is supported by activity data, a factor with provenance, and a calculation. A narrative claim like "we engaged our key suppliers" is supported by records of the engagement. When the model reasons as the assurer, it interrogates each claim for its specific support and marks the ones that have none. This is where the AI catches its own fabrications: the target nobody set, the factor with no source, the softened impact.

An assurer does not test every claim equally. They triage, hunting for the weakest link, the claim most likely to be wrong, least supported, and most material if it fails. A skilled assurer reads a disclosure and instantly senses where the chain is thinnest: the Scope 3 category built on the least supplier data, the number that jumped without explanation, the qualitative claim that is doing the most reputational work with the least backing. Asking the model to find the weakest link turns it from a proofreader into a risk-sensor. It tells you where to spend your remaining time before the assurer spends theirs.

The assurer's job is not to believe you. It is to find out whether your file makes them. Prompt the model to be that reader, and it stops defending the draft and starts attacking it.

Building the Assurer Persona Into the Prompt

A persona is not a costume you mention in passing. "Act like an auditor" produces a model that adds the word "audit" to fluent prose. A working assurer persona is a precise instruction set that fixes the role, the standard of skepticism, the questions to apply, and the output format, so the model produces findings, not reassurance. Here is the shape of one.

You are an external sustainability assurance provider performing a limited assurance engagement on the disclosure below. You are professionally skeptical: you do not accept a claim until the evidence compels it. For every figure and every qualitative claim, ask three questions: would this survive limited assurance, what specific evidence in the file would support it, and is this the weakest link. Output a numbered list of findings. For each finding, quote the exact claim, state what evidence would be required, state whether that evidence is present or absent, and rate the risk. Do not rewrite the disclosure. Do not reassure me. Flag every claim you could not tie to evidence, including any number, target, or comparison you cannot trace.

Read what that prompt refuses to let the model do. It does not let the model rewrite the text into something smoother, which is the model's instinct and the last thing you want from a reviewer. It does not let the model reassure you, the second most useless thing a reviewer can do. It forces the model to name the evidence each claim would need and to state plainly whether that evidence exists, which is precisely the assurer's discipline. And it forces a finding on every untraceable claim, so a confident sentence with nothing behind it gets caught rather than waved through because it sounded fine.

Why the Persona Changes the Output, Not Just the Tone

It is fair to be skeptical that a persona does anything real. Does telling a model it is an assurer actually change what it finds, or just how it phrases things? In practice it changes what it finds, because the persona changes the objective the model optimises for. A drafting persona optimises for a fluent, complete-sounding disclosure, so it smooths over gaps. An assurer persona optimises for finding unsupported claims, so it seeks out gaps. The same underlying capability, pointed at the opposite goal, surfaces the opposite things. You are not making the model smarter. You are aiming it at your weaknesses instead of away from them.

Output Format Is Part of the Persona

The persona is not finished when you have set the role and the questions. How you force the model to report its findings is as load-bearing as the skepticism itself, because a finding you cannot act on is a finding wasted. A vague "tell me what is wrong" produces a paragraph of soft hedging. A structured demand, quote the claim, name the evidence required, state present or absent, rate the risk, produces a worklist you can hand to the team and tick off. The format does two things at once. It makes the review reconstructable, so a colleague can see exactly which claim each finding attaches to, and it forces the model to commit, claim by claim, rather than offer general impressions. An assurer does not say "the climate section feels thin." They write a specific point against a specific claim with a specific evidence request. Make the model do the same.

The risk rating matters more than it looks. By asking the model to rate each finding, you get an implicit triage, which is the weakest-link question operationalised. The high-risk findings are where you spend your scarce time first, and they tend to cluster exactly where the real assurer will concentrate: the material number with thin support, the qualitative claim doing heavy reputational work, the comparison that cannot be traced. A flat list of forty equally weighted nitpicks is almost as useless as no list. A ranked list tells you where the engagement will actually go.

A Worked Example: Two Personas, One Paragraph

Watch a single paragraph go through both personas. A disclosure lead needs an ESRS climate narrative sentence and uses AI for the draft. The drafting persona produces this:

"In line with our commitment to net zero, we significantly reduced our greenhouse gas emissions this year through an ambitious decarbonisation programme, and we engaged closely with our key suppliers to cut value-chain emissions across the board."

To the public, that is a fine sentence. Now run the exact same sentence through the assurer persona, and watch the model turn on its own output:

  1. "In line with our commitment to net zero." Finding: the claim implies a formal net-zero commitment. Evidence required: a board-approved target with a baseline year and scope. Status: not provided in the file. Risk: high. This is a stated commitment that, if not formally set, is a target the company never made, the classic fabrication failure mode. Weakest-link candidate.
  2. "Significantly reduced our greenhouse gas emissions." Finding: "significantly" is a quantitative claim with no quantity. Evidence required: the current and prior-period figures, the percentage change, and the boundary, all comparable. Status: no figure cited. Risk: high. An assurer cannot test "significantly" without a number, and an unsupported comparative is a misstatement risk.
  3. "Ambitious decarbonisation programme." Finding: "ambitious" is an unsupported value judgment. Evidence required: the programme's actual measures and quantified targets. Status: absent. Risk: medium. Greenwashing-adjacent language an assurer will ask you to substantiate or remove.
  4. "Engaged closely with our key suppliers." Finding: a qualitative activity claim. Evidence required: records of supplier engagement, which suppliers, when, what was requested. Status: not referenced. Risk: medium. Testable only against an evidence trail that the narrative does not point to.
  5. "Across the board." Finding: an absoluteness claim implying complete coverage. Evidence required: coverage data showing the engagement actually spanned the value chain. Status: almost certainly unsupportable given the 79% supplier-data barrier. Risk: high. Overstatement.

One pleasant sentence became five findings, three of them high risk, before the assurance partner ever saw it. The disclosure lead now knows exactly what to fix: pin the net-zero claim to the actual board decision or soften it, replace "significantly" with the traced figure or cut it, substantiate or remove "ambitious," link the supplier claim to the engagement records, and delete or qualify "across the board." The paragraph that survives that rewrite is one the real assurer will not stop on. The model did the first pass of the assurer's job, which is exactly the point.

What the Persona Cannot Do

Be clear-eyed about the limit, because over-trusting the persona is its own failure. The model reasoning as an assurer is not an assurer. It cannot perform the real engagement, it has no independence, and its findings are suggestions to a human, not an opinion. It can also miss things a real assurer would catch, or flag things that are genuinely fine, so its output is a worklist, not a verdict. The value is in the direction: it points the human's attention at the weak claims early and cheaply, so the human walks into the real engagement having already fixed what a skeptical reader would have found. Used that way, the persona compresses the painful late-stage assurance findings into an early, private, fixable review. Used as a substitute for the real assurer, it is just another fluent voice telling you what you want to hear.

There is also a subtler trap. Because the assurer persona is so good at producing findings, it can produce findings even where none should exist, manufacturing doubt about a claim that is in fact fully supported, simply because you told it to be skeptical. Treat a flagged claim as a question to answer, not a defect to assume. When the model says "this number has no evidence in the file," the right response is to check whether the evidence exists, not to delete the number. Sometimes the evidence is there and the model simply could not see it because you did not give it the file. The persona is a prompt to verify, in both directions: verify the claims it flags, and verify that its flags are warranted.

Where This Fits the Iron Rule

The whole technique is an expression of the program's iron rule: every figure you publish must trace to evidence, and "the AI estimated it" is not evidence. The assurer persona is simply that rule turned into a reviewer. It asks of every claim the exact question the rule demands, what evidence supports this, and it refuses to let a confident sentence pass as its own justification. That is why the persona belongs at the end of an AI-assisted drafting workflow, not the start. You let one persona draft fast, then you turn a second, adversarial persona on the draft to find what the first one glossed. Speed from the drafter, defensibility from the assurer, and the human deciding what to do with the findings. The same discipline that makes the output traceable is what makes it assurable, and the persona is how you apply that discipline before the real assurer applies it for you.

Key Takeaways

  • Every disclosure sentence has two readers: the public, and the external assurer who decides whether the public sees a clean opinion. Most AI prompting writes for the first reader and ignores the second.
  • Persona engineering changes who the model reasons as. Instructing it to reason as the assurer who will read the file turns a fluent drafter into a pre-assurance reviewer that attacks the draft instead of defending it.
  • The assurer persona reduces to three relentless questions: would this survive limited assurance, what specific evidence supports this, and what is the weakest link.
  • A working persona is a precise instruction set, not a costume. It fixes the role and skepticism, forbids the model from rewriting or reassuring, and forces a finding on every claim that cannot be tied to evidence.
  • The persona changes what the model finds, not just how it phrases things, because it changes the objective: a drafting persona smooths over gaps, an assurer persona seeks them out.
  • In the worked example, one pleasant sentence became five findings, catching a target the company never set, an unsupported "significantly," and an overstated "across the board" before the real assurer saw any of it.
  • The persona is a worklist, not a verdict. The model is not an assurer: it has no independence, can miss real issues, and can flag fine ones. Its findings are suggestions to a human.
  • Used well, the persona compresses the expensive, late, public assurance findings into an early, private, cheap review, so the human enters the real engagement having already fixed what a skeptical reader would have caught.
